As a Project Manager, your key responsibilities will be to manage a phase of a larger project or manage multiple smaller projects that are approximately $500k or less. This position is accountable for all aspects of a project's success from the initial proposal/bidding process, to meet or exceed the clients expectations, to the profitable completion of the jobs, with a special emphasis on safety performance. The anticipated salary range is $89,000 - $122,750 annually. This information reflects the anticipated base salary range for this position based on current market data. Minimums and maximums may vary based on location. Actual pay will be adjusted based on an individuals skills, experience, education, and other job-related factors permitted by law.
